Commandos, Coalition forces kill four insurgents and destroy drug facility PDF Print E-mail
Written by Headquarters United States Forces Afghanistan   
Monday, 17 November 2008

KANDAHAR AIRFIELD, Afghanistan – Afghan National Army Commandos of the 205th Commando Kandak and Coalition forces destroyed an insurgent drug processing and distribution facility after engaging enemies in the Spin Buldak district, Kandahar province, Nov. 15.

The combined forces discovered the remote, isolated drug processing and storage facility after receiving reports of illegal activity in the area. The Coalition forces were engaged by four insurgents with small arms as they approached the compound. The insurgents were eliminated using small arms fire.

The facility contained one ton of narcotics, several 55-gallon drums filled with drug processing chemicals and other drug processing equipment. All of the contents were destroyed on site.

No civilian casualties or injuries were reported.
